Re: Book on USAREUR order of battle, 1976
This is a good book, not too much, not too little. Some instances of detail, like how arty was organized - number of pieces per battery by type, but not for other type units.
Two things - the boards hung from the side of the M577 pictured on page 7 might have been map boards, but in the divisions in which I served (3AD, 5ID, and 8ID), those were duckboards - boards for use in the floor of the track extensions. Also, on page 59, two M88s are pictured, one towing the other, described as being one from F Troop and one from G Troop. Recovery vehicles in ACR troops were M578s, so these two were the M88s from H Company (the tank company) and the squadron maintenance section.
Brings a lot of facts together in an easily-digestible reference.

Re: Book on USAREUR order of battle, 1976
The book describes the ADA battery as two platoons of 4 Chapparals and two platoons if 4Vulcans each. This is incorrect. The ADA BATTALION consists of two BATTERIES of 12 Vulcans each and 2 BATTERIES of 12 Chapparals each.
